Millie’s Revenge is a tall, easy-drinking highball that leans into the playful, party-shot energy of red Aftershock, stretched out into a longer serve with cider. It doesn’t sit in the canon of widely documented classics; instead, it reads like a modern, bar-friendly mix built for quick ordering and bold flavour, where a familiar cinnamon-heat liqueur becomes the backbone of something lighter and more sessionable.
You’ll find the red Aftershock brings a sweet, spicy cinnamon kick that immediately sets the tone, while the cider adds crisp apple lift and a gentle fizz that keeps the drink bright rather than heavy. A dash of blackcurrant cordial deepens the fruitiness, tinting the profile with dark-berry sweetness that plays against the cider’s sharp edge and softens the liqueur’s heat.
Serve it when you want something uncomplicated but attention-grabbing—great for casual nights, house parties, or any time you’re after a long drink with a bit of bite. It suits you if you like sweet-and-spicy flavours, enjoy cider-based mixes, or want a highball that feels lively without being overly serious.

Method
How to make a Millie’s Revenge
- Aftershock (Red) 30ml, Cider 275ml, Blackcurrant cordial Dash
-
- Stir together the cider and blackcurrant cordial
-
- Add the shot of Aftershock and serve

FAQ's
Can I substitute a different type of cordial for the blackcurrant cordial in Millie’s Revenge?
Yes, you can substitute a different type of cordial for the blackcurrant cordial in Millie’s Revenge if you prefer a different flavor. Raspberry or cherry cordial can be good options that still complement the cider and Aftershock Red, but keep in mind that this will alter the original taste of the cocktail.
Is there a specific way to stir Millie’s Revenge to best combine the ingredients?
To best combine the ingredients of Millie’s Revenge, fill your highball glass with ice, then add the blackcurrant cordial and Aftershock Red. Slowly pour in the cider to prevent too much foam. Use a long spoon to gently stir the mixture from the bottom upwards to ensure an even blend of the flavors without disrupting the carbonation of the cider too much.
How does the alcohol content of Millie’s Revenge compare to a typical beer?
Millie’s Revenge has an alcohol content of 7.46%, which is higher than most standard beers, which typically range from 4% to 6% alcohol by volume. This makes Millie’s Revenge a stronger option, comparable to craft beers and strong ales.
What is the best way to serve Millie’s Revenge?
Millie’s Revenge is best served cold in a highball glass. Ensure the cider and Aftershock Red are chilled beforehand. It is not shaken but stirred to mix, preserving the fizz. Serving with ice can also help keep it cold, enhancing its refreshing qualities.
